The function of a topographic study is to locate both all-natural and man-made topographic features on a tract. It describes elevation, supplying a rundown of surface attributes such as a rundown of terrain attributes, such as streams and hillsides, and any type of man-made functions, such as buildings and streets. A topographic survey consists of different features such as fences, energies, buildings, altitudes, streams, trees, improvements, and shapes. It is usually needed by government companies and used by architects and designers for site planning and advancement.

An ALTA/ASCM survey is a Boundary Study that need to fulfill particular rigorous standards developed by these two companies. The kind of study that we order for closing is called a "Location Survey." A Place Survey shows the area of the enhancements on the building in regard to the obvious boundary lines of the residential property. This survey consists of exact dimensions of the dimension, place, and range in between the enhancements and the building lines. In addition, it can supply information about the materials utilized in creating these improvements. Surveys have different usages, such as ensuring exact home lines or analyzing mineral rights.
